Output 3dabe89fb1df052fb856f80dd7d1ba2463cff0f37ad351426ba5c8c01a9603c3:8

value
562828
script pubkey
OP_0 OP_PUSHBYTES_32 e2522ba66e518ea4d8a0b41aee78919d72097ab39383b6a5e03ebca1e190bab8
address
bc1quffzhfnw2x82fk9qksdwu7y3n4eqj74njwpmdf0q8672rcvsh2uqz2vgpj
transaction
3dabe89fb1df052fb856f80dd7d1ba2463cff0f37ad351426ba5c8c01a9603c3
spent
true